WebTo halter a horse, start by making sure the halter and lead rope are ready by holding the halter by the crown piece and laying the lead rope over it in your right hand. Approach the horse at the shoulder, while making sure the horse both sees and hears you approaching. Web8 jun. 2024 · Standing calmly, keep your feet still, and ask your horse to back up. Use only your rope and body position. Angle your body and head toward your horse, and gently twirl your longe line in the air with your free hand. Your horse should respond by walking backwards. After a few steps, stop, and request your horse to walk forwards.
